2010-03-18 3 views
0

HELP, 이것은 매우 독특한 문제이며, 나 인생의 이유로 그것을 이해할 수는 없습니다.플래시 오버랩 HTML. IE에서 CSS 문제?

내 플래시 콘텐츠가 위에있는 HTML과 겹치고 있습니다.

IE를 다시 시작한 후 IE를 시작한 후 페이지를 새로 고침하면 사라집니다. 심지어 jQuery $(document).ready 함수를 추가하여 html과 플래시 내용 사이에 여백을 설정하여 페이지가로드 될 때 1px 공간을 추가합니다. 일단 페이지를 새로 고침하면 사라집니다. 알아 내기가 어렵습니다.

대단히 감사하겠습니다.

여기가 사이트입니다.

http://www.californiaremodels.com

여기

을 (이것은 단지 IE에서 발생) 문제의 screen shot입니다.

########### I는 자바 스크립트 VAR로 발광량을 설정 ######################이 해결

해결 (실제로 json_encoded PHP 출력) 및 문서로드시 객체를 jQuery.(document).ready 이벤트와 함께 "flashContent"div에 삽입했습니다.

감사합니다. Andy Shellam !!

+0

IE7에서는 발생하지 않습니다 ... – jball

+0

@jball. 그것은 4-5 번 중 하나처럼 일어납니다. 그것은 나를 죽이는 것입니다. –

+0

또한 IE 8에서 재현 할 수 없습니다. –

답변

1

당신이 당신의 플래시 콘텐츠를 jQuery를 사용하여로드 봤어 문제를 만드는이 보인다? 나는. HTML에서 "this requires javascript/flash"자리 표시자를 div 너비/높이로 설정 한 다음 jQuery가 OBJECT를 페이지로드시 div에로드하게하십시오. 이 방법은 IE7의 성가신 "이 컨트롤을 활성화하려면 여기를 클릭하십시오"문제를 해결합니다 - 비슷한 문제 일 수 있습니다.

+0

당신은 남자입니다! –

0

플래시 콘텐츠를 보유하고있는 DIV를 떠 다니는 것이 원인 일 수 있습니다. 그것은 중요하지 않아도되지만 때로는 IE가 그런 일에 대해 냉혹 해집니다. 부유물을 벗고 문제가 치료되는지보십시오. 이 경우 비 플로팅 해결 방법을 만듭니다. 이 여백 상단의 -4px이 같은

0

는 그